FXTM is regulated by the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C) and is also a member of ICF (Investor Compensation Fund) in Cyprus. Interactive Brokers is regulated by the Central Bank of Ireland and also by major authorities globally, including the SEC and CFTC in the US. For Slovenia traders, both brokers are compliant with MiFID II, which allows them to offer services across the EU without a separate local license. Slovenia’s local financial regulator, the Securities Market Agency (ATVP), supervises domestic investment firms but does not directly oversee these foreign-regulated brokers. Still, since both FXTM and IB are licensed within the EEA, they must follow EU rules on client protection, segregation of funds, and negative balance protection. This means that even though the ATVP is not the direct supervisor, you still benefit from robust regulatory safeguards. FXTM’s regulatory coverage is particularly reassuring for retail traders because of the compensation scheme (up to €20,000 in Cyprus), while Interactive Brokers offers a similar Irish investor compensation scheme for eligible clients.

For Muslim traders in Slovenia, FXTM offers Islamic swap-free accounts that eliminate overnight interest on positions. These accounts are available under all FXTM account types and are designed to comply with Sharia law, which prohibits the charging or paying of riba (interest). FXTM does not charge swap on these accounts, but a small administrative fee may apply on positions held for many consecutive days. Interactive Brokers does not provide a dedicated Islamic or swap-free account, and its system automatically charges or credits overnight interest based on the funding rate. This makes IB unsuitable for Slovenian traders who require Sharia-compliant trading. If you are a retail forex trader in Slovenia seeking an Islamic account with flexible deposit methods, FXTM is your only practical choice between these two brokers.
